Introduction
This user guide covers the operation of your radios.
Your dealer or system administrator may have customized your radio for your specific needs. Check
with your dealer or system administrator for more information.
You can consult your dealer or system administrator about the following:
Is your radio programmed with any preset conventional channels?
Which buttons have been programmed to access other features?
What optional accessories may suit your needs?
What are the best radio usage practices for effective communication?
What maintenance procedures that helps promote longer radio life?
Package Content
This section provides information regarding package content for the radio.
Your product package contains the following products and manuals:
CLR Series Two-way Radio
Swivel Belt Clip Holster
Lithium-Ion Battery and Battery Door
Single-Unit Charger with Transformer
1
Quick Start Guide, RF Safety Booklet, RED Leaflet
